Welcome to

Medical & Humane Services Foundation

The Medical & Humane Services Foundation was established by Dr. Ashraf Meelu in 2001. The basic purpose of the foundation is to provide health services to individuals in his home village in Pakistan. 

Pakistan is a developing country with very fractured and costly health services, especially in rural areas like District Sialkot, Pakistan, where Dr. Meelu is from. There were no medical services in his own village or the surrounding area. This critical deficiency is what spurned Dr. Meelu to establish a hospital at his village of Aslam Pur (Khrolian Uchian).

Some of our most proud accomplishments include:

  1. Establishment of medical services with a primary care physician and a staff of over 10 employees including three nurses. Patients are charged only 10-20 rupees (about 25 cents) to see a doctor. All salaries and expenses are paid by Dr. Meelu through the foundation. The hospital has both outpatient and inpatient facilities, an operating theater, x-ray machine, and lab and ultrasound services for pregnant women. 
  2. Free medications given to patients in need. 
  3. The purchase of land to provide housing to individuals in need
  4. Annual food package and cash, locally called the Ramadan package, at the beginning of the holy month Ramadan.
  5. Establishment of medical camps where specialist doctors come from urban areas, including the USA, to provide free medical services.

Population Served

District Sialkot is a highly populous area. There are 10 villages in the three mile radius with a population ranging from 3,000 to 4,000 in each village. Patients even come from a distance of 10 to 15 miles away to access the foundation’s services.
